Neptune Posted April 16, 2023 Posted April 16, 2023 12 hours ago, rocketdogbert said: genuine question though, is there a definition of what constitutes “manufacture” and what constitutes “modify” Yes, when not defined in the Act, you fall back to the dictionary. Manufacture: something made from raw materials by hand or by machinery Modify: to undergo change If you're replacing two tones parts on an imitation firearm, you are modifying an imitation firearm so that it becomes a realistic imitation firearm. Just as section 36, (1)(a) describes above.
